<title>drm/i915: disable sampler indirect state in bindless heap</title>

By default the indirect state sampler data (border colors) are stored
in the same heap as the SAMPLER_STATE structure. For userspace drivers
that can be 2 different heaps (dynamic state heap &amp; bindless sampler
state heap). This means that border colors have to copied in 2
different places so that the same SAMPLER_STATE structure find the
right data.

This change is forcing the indirect state sampler data to only be in
the dynamic state pool (more convenient for userspace drivers, they
only have to have one copy of the border colors). This is reproducing
the behavior of the Windows drivers.

<title>drm/i915: Add _PICK_EVEN_2RANGES()</title>

It's a constant pattern in the driver to need to use 2 ranges of MMIOs
based on port, phy, pll, etc. When that happens, instead of using
_PICK_EVEN(), _PICK() needs to be used.  Using _PICK() is discouraged
due to some reasons like:

1) It increases the code size since the array is declared
   in each call site
2) Developers need to be careful not to incur an
   out-of-bounds array access
3) Developers need to be careful that the indexes match the
   table. For that it may be that the table needs to contain
   holes, making (1) even worse.

Add a variant of _PICK_EVEN() that works with 2 ranges and selects which
one to use depending on the index value.
